Tems, the Nigerian singer has just received an Oscar nomination for her contribution to the music industry. The afrobeats singer has been nominated for Best Original Song at the 2023 Oscars Awards. One of the most highly-prized award ceremonies in show business will be held on March 12, 2023. The 95th Academy Awards will be held in Los Angeles, California.

Tems singer, songwriter, and record producer is now an Oscar nominee, the most prestigious award in the film industry. This is quite remarkable considering this nomination has now made her the first female Nigerian artist to achieve this feat.

Tems has also now become the first Nigerian and Afrobeats artist to have an Oscar nomination through writing credits from Wakanda Forever soundtrackLift Me Up“.

Lift Me Up was performed by Rihana who was quick to give Tems some props upon the song’s release.

Tems, whose real name is Temilade Openiyi, has been making waves in the music space for a few years now. With her unique fusion of alternative R&B, neo-soul, and afrobeats, she has created a sound that is uniquely fresh and at the same time familiar.

Her music deals with themes of love ad relationships, as well as social issues, and has gained a large following in Nigeria and abroad.

The Oscar nomination is a recognition of Tems’ talent and hard work. She has been consistently releasing music over the years, and her most recent EP, “For Broken Years,” has been critically acclaimed.

The project includes hit singles like “Free Mind,” and “Higher” which were hits in Africa and the US. The EP has been lauded for its ability to convey emotion and tell a story, with Tems’ voice being described as soulful and powerful.

This Oscar nomination is also an acknowledgment of the growing influence of African music on the global stage. Tems is one of the many African artists who are breaking down barriers and making their mark on the international music scene.

Her nomination is also a reminder that the world is paying attention to the pool of talents and creativity emerging from Africa.
